Seems demonoid.pw and dnoid.me are down. No information on DemonoidP2P twitter handle.
Printable View
Seems demonoid.pw and dnoid.me are down. No information on DemonoidP2P twitter handle.
are demonoid invites are hard to get
I don't think so. Besides, with so much down time it would be hard to keep people on board.
It started to be the past. One must move on to better trackers out there.